    My truck is a 2014 4 door Tacoma SR5. My tires are 245-75-16. I am looking at a used set of 16 inch rims off a 2002 Pathfinder. According to the web, the Center bore for my truck is 106.1, and the pathfinder is 110. Is that a concern?

    His rims are 7X16 ET10 or ET0 (is that the offset?). Will that work? All that I'm sure of is that the bolt pattern is correct. Thanks for any help you folks can offer.

    More online research shows the following:
    Tacoma rims...........8X16 ET2, center bore 106.1
    Pathfinder rims....... 7X16 ET10, center bore 110
